The Eagles Have Officially Kicked-Off Training Camp 2025
PHILADELPHIA COUNTY, PENNSYLVANIA, JUL 23 – Terrace Marshall Jr. aims to secure playing time amid limited wide receiver depth behind Eagles stars, with A.J. Brown praising his progress this offseason.
- The Philadelphia Eagles officially kicked off their 2025 training camp on July 23 at their facility with key players practicing and preparations underway.
- The camp follows offseason surgeries and injuries with players like Jihaad Campbell recovering from shoulder surgery and Nakobe Dean beginning camp sidelined as he continues rehabilitation from a torn patellar tendon.
- New signee Terrace Marshall Jr. signed a one-year contract in April and showed promise with deep catches, while veterans like A.J. Brown highlighted strong performances early in camp.
- Coach Nick Sirianni and coordinator Vic Fangio emphasized experimenting with lineups to field the best players, with Sirianni excited about Campbell’s progress and the team focusing on the present season.
- The Eagles prepare for their preseason opener on August 7 versus Cincinnati, aiming to build on their 2024 Super Bowl championship while managing injuries and roster competition.

This Eagles free agent is already turning heads at training camp
When the Philadelphia Eagles kicked off training camp on Wednesday, the loudest reaction from fans in attendance at the NovaCare Complex didn’t come from a Saquon Barkley run or a Jalen Hurts scramble. It was an under-the-radar free agent signing who drew applause.
